Cod sursa(job #2301997)

Utilizator BlaugranasEnal Gemaledin Blaugranas Data 13 decembrie 2018 18:39:51
Problema Numerele lui Stirling Scor 100
Compilator c-64 Status done
Runda Arhiva educationala Marime 0.44 kb
#include<stdio.h>
int t,n,m,i,j,s[201][201],r[201][201];
int main() {
    freopen("stirling.in","r",stdin),freopen("stirling.out","w",stdout),scanf("%d",&t);
    for(i=1;i<201;i++)
    for(j=1;j<201;j++)
    if(i>j)
        s[i][j]=(s[i-1][j-1]-(i-1)*s[i-1][j])%98999,r[i][j]=(r[i-1][j-1]+j*r[i-1][j])%98999;
    else if(i==j)
        s[i][j]=r[i][j]=1;
    while(t--)
        scanf("%d%d%d",&i,&n,&m),printf("%d\n",i==1?s[n][m]:r[n][m]);
}